1:4 more than wine. Wine is used in Scripture as a symbol <strong>of</strong> joy because <strong>of</strong> its exhilarating<br />

nature. Wine can stimulate and cheer which is why the author <strong>of</strong> Proverbs said, “Give strong<br />

drink unto him that is ready to perish, and wine unto those that be <strong>of</strong> heavy hearts. 7 Let him<br />

drink, and forget his poverty, and remember his misery no more” (Proverbs 31:6-7). Spiritually,<br />

the heart must learn to love Christ and be exhilarated by His love. There is indescribable joy in<br />

being occupied with the person <strong>of</strong> Christ.<br />

The Shulamite Maiden<br />

Remembers the Initial Meeting <strong>of</strong> her Stranger-Shepherd<br />

5 I am black [dark], but comely [lovely], O ye daughters <strong>of</strong> Jerusalem, as the<br />

tents <strong>of</strong> Kedar, as the curtains <strong>of</strong> <strong>Solomon</strong>.<br />

1:5 tents <strong>of</strong> Kedar. The Arab tents were made <strong>of</strong> black goat’s hair.<br />

1:5 as the curtains <strong>of</strong> <strong>Solomon</strong>. The Shulamite woman was as lovely as the curtains <strong>of</strong> <strong>Solomon</strong><br />

which were known for their lavish beauty and intricate designs.<br />
